indicate new incoming messages in conversation window
while on a mobile device, moving all the way up to the system tray can be a nuisance.
an already open conversation window would assist in accepting or consciously ignoring a new incoming conversation, by displaying an option to open new incoming messages from contacts other than the one(s) already inside the conversation in a new tab.
how?
simply re-introduce the feature we already know, that incoming conversations are automatically opened in a new tab, but this time unobtrusively. make it an "envelope" icon, which upon mouse-over would indicate the contact's identities, upon click would open the respective contact's message in a new tab.
the icon can be placed on the far right end of the conversation window main menu, since top-right is our side for notification in ludic interface policy. it can then, in case of new incoming messages from multiple contacts, become a drop down menu upon click.
